Get started23 Albion Court is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Chelmsford (CM2 0UT). It has a recorded floor area of 53 m² (around 570 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band B. At 53 m² this is the 35th smallest of 47 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 27–67 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to B across 47 units on file. Other recorded features include a conservatory and a self-contained annexe. The latest certificate (February 2016) shows a C (score 75), near the top of the C band. Main heating runs on electricity. The latest certificate is from February 2016,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
Sale prices here have outpaced Chelmsford HPI: 8.5% per year against 0% for the wider region.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£280/sq ft) was about 33.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last changed hands 9 years ago, in February 2017. Across the public record there are 4 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. At 53 m² it's 26.2% larger than the typical home in the postcode (42 m² median across 46 EPCs).
